Job Title: Intern – Logistics Officer
Position Summary
Primarily an administrative position, the Logistics Officer is ensures the smooth functioning of all Logistics operational activities under the supervision of the Logistics Manager.
Responsibilities
- Oversee the receiving and dispatching of commodities
- Track inventory of all supplies and maintain notes of any damaged commodities by tallying imports, taking physical counts of the goods and preparing detailed documentation;
- Follow proper documentation and safety procedures of all warehouse functions;
- Supervise and oversee the organizing, stacking and storage of commodities by warehouse loaders and cleaners;
- Coordinate with transporters and suppliers for the dispatch of commodities to all regional warehouses
- Receiving incoming commodities from the freight forwarders into the Central warehouse.
- Ensuring safe and secured housekeeping and maintaining accurate records of inventory.
- Determine and maintain the appropriate storage conditions at Central Warehouse in accordance with GFDA and Pharmacovigilance requirement as well as WHO warehousing policies
- Maintaining proper stacking of inventory commodities in accordance to Conducting and reconciliation of weekly stock Checks to physical stock balances and reporting any variance to the Logistics Manager.
- Timely report on commodity distribution as well as commodity expiry status by close of every month.
- Recording of batch number identification on all stock transactional documents
- Maintaining adequate paper trail of all warehouse records.
- Assisting Finance team in regular inventory audit.
- Planning scheduled service delivery timetables to all Territory Managers.
- Monitoring stock levels at all regional warehouses.
- Perform all duties assigned by the Logistics Manager.
